| Minister for resolving water crises in rural Jammu | | | Early Times Report JAMMU FEBUARY 02 – Minister for PHE, Irrigation and Flood Control, Mr. Taj Mohi-ud-Din today issued instructions for submission of detailed information of all water supply schemes completed and under-execution across the State and directed issuance of tool-kits to the field staff of the department for their smooth functioning. He also made special mention of water scarcity in Gool, Gulabgarh, Rajouri, Poonch and rural areas of Jammu and asked the authorities to immediately intervene and improve water supply facility in these areas. The Minister said this today while taking a meeting of engineers of Jammu Division to review physical and financial achievements registered under PHE sector. The meeting was attended by Principal Secretary, PHE and Flood Control Departments, Mr. A. K. Angurana, Chief Engineer, PHE, Jammu Division, SEs, PHE, and other engineers of all the districts of Jammu division. The Minister was informed that under Accelerated Rural Water Supply Programme (ARWSP), Rs. 195 crore are being utilized on the execution and up-gradation of various water supply schemes in the division during the current year. The execution of 178 water supply schemes would be completed, which would benefit 1.82 lakh souls of 395 habitations of Jammu province during the current financial year. The Minister was also informed that under district plans, 68 habitations would be covered under potable water supply by incurring Rs. 45.40 crore during this fiscal. The meeting was informed that 500 hand-pumps are being installed in hilly and kandi areas of the division by expending Rs. 9 crore and, so far, 166 hand-pumps had been installed in various areas of the division. While briefing the Minister, the authorities said that Rs. 5 crore are being utilized for providing tap water supply to 500 government educational institutions of the division during the current financial year and so far, 213 educational institutions have been covered under this facility in the division. Addressing the officers, the Minister stressed upon them to work with diligence and dedication for building a sound infrastructure base so that the people would get benefited. He issued directions that while formulating project reports for execution of new water supply schemes, all aspects, like natural resource of water, should be kept in view so that the schemes after execution should not become a failure as witnessed previously
